![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Java
文章平均质量分 54
Andy-HHHHH
爱生活,爱Android
展开
-
RandomAccessFile笔记
RandomAccessFile的工作方式是,把DataInputStream和DataOutputStream结合起来,再加上它自己的一些方法,比如定位用的getFilePointer( ),在文件里移动用的seek( ),以及判断文件大小的length( )、skipBytes()跳过多少字节数。此外,它的构造函数还要一个表示以只读方式("r"),还是以读写方式("rw")打开文件的参数 (和原创 2014-07-16 23:29:23 · 564 阅读 · 0 评论 -
Java数据结构之手写LinkedList
public class LinkedList {Node<E> first;Node<E> last;public int size;public LinkedList(){}public void add(E e){ linkLast(e);}public void change(int index,E e){ if (size<0||size<index){原创 2017-11-09 12:04:39 · 513 阅读 · 0 评论 -
java计算两个日期之间有多少天
/** * 根据第一个 * * @return 第一个胎检时间到当前时间之间的日期 */@SuppressLint("SimpleDateFormat")private List calculatorHorizontalData(String dateStr) { String lastMus = babyDetailInfo.data.birthday; try {原创 2017-10-12 15:26:38 · 1031 阅读 · 0 评论 -
Java之模式设计
设计模式之模板模式 模板方法模式:模板方法模式准备一个抽象类,将部分逻辑以具体方法以及具体构造子的形式实现,然后声明一些抽象方法来迫使子类实现剩余的逻辑。不同的子类可以以不同的方式实现这些抽象方法,从而对剩余的逻辑有不同的实现。先制定一个顶级逻辑框架,而将逻辑的细节留给具体的子类去实现。开闭原则是指一个软件实体应该对扩展开放,对修改关闭。也就是说软件实体必须是在不被修改的情况下被扩展。模原创 2014-11-09 11:49:17 · 525 阅读 · 0 评论 -
java线程同步
/* * 线程同步与死锁 * 1.同步代码块 * 2.同步方法 * 线程同步会降低性能的问题,但是提高数据安全性。 * * 同步准则: * 1、是代码块保持简短,跟线程变化没有关系数据移出去处理; * 2、不要阻塞。如inputstream.read();; * 3、在持有锁的时候,不要对其他对象调用方法。 */public class MySyncD原创 2014-08-15 12:46:15 · 500 阅读 · 0 评论 -
线程的两种不同实现方式
package com.andy.thread;/* * 线程实现的两种方式 * 1、继承Thread类 * 2、实现Runnable接口 * */public class ThreadDemo { public static void main(String[] args){ //继承Thread类 MyThread原创 2014-08-02 21:24:59 · 514 阅读 · 0 评论 -
集合框架之Map
package andy.com.map;import java.util.HashMap;import java.util.Hashtable;import java.util.Iterator;import java.util.Map;import java.util.Set;import java.util.TreeMap;原创 2014-07-25 22:47:06 · 499 阅读 · 0 评论 -
String
1. String 类 String的值是不可变的,这就导致每次对String的操作都会生成新的String对象,不仅效率低下,而且大量浪费有限的内存空间。 String a = "a"; //假设a指向地址0x0001 a = "b";//重新赋值后a指向地址0x0002,但0x0001地址中保存的"a"依旧存在,但已经不再是a所指向的,a 已经指向了其它地址。 因此St转载 2014-07-04 22:38:28 · 488 阅读 · 0 评论 -
java集合框架之list
集合框架结构图:Iterator原创 2014-07-22 18:25:13 · 611 阅读 · 0 评论 -
java集合之Set
package Andy.com.set;import java.util.HashSet;import java.util.LinkedHashSet;import java.util.Set;import java.util.TreeSet;/** * Set接口 * 1、不允许有重复的元素 * @author Administrator *原创 2014-07-22 19:44:58 · 682 阅读 · 0 评论